CHANGES TO REMIND
|
||||
|
||||
* VERSION 6.0 Patch 0 - 2025-??-??
|
||||
* VERSION 6.0 Patch 2 - 2025-09-01
|
||||
|
||||
- CHANGE: Default $ParseUntriggered to 0 instead of 1. The default
|
||||
could cause spurious warnings such as "type mismatch" warnings for
|
||||
untriggered reminders.
|
||||
|
||||
- TEST FIX: Explicitly set latitude and longitude in test files.
|
||||
|
||||
- BUG FIX: remind: Don't add lines to "readline" history unless they
|
||||
are actually being read from standard input.
|
||||
|
||||
- BUG FIX: remind: On the command-line, make "-i$foo" behave the same
|
||||
way as "-i$foo=0" as was documented in the man page.
|
||||
|
||||
- BUG FIX: remind: Clamp the output of trigger() to "1 January 1990 AT
|
||||
00:00" if the UTC flag is used, even if it would actually produce a
|
||||
result in 1989.
|
||||
|
||||
- MINOR FIX: remind: Avoid "unused result" compiler warning.
|
||||
|
||||
* VERSION 6.0 Patch 1 - 2025-08-19
|
||||
|
||||
- NEW FEATURE: remind: Add readline support if input is taken from stdin
|
||||
(ie, "remind -"). This gives you full editing support if you run
|
||||
Remind interactively.
|
||||
|
||||
- BUG FIX: remind: Fix buffer overflow in DUMPVARS command.
|
||||
Thanks to Jochen Sprickerhof for helping me find this bug.
|
||||
|
||||
* VERSION 6.0 Patch 0 - 2025-08-18
|
||||
